Abstract | ||||
ABSTRACT This research aimed at investigating the relationship between EFL University Students’ reading and listening comprehension skills and their autonomy. In this research, sixty-four )N=64( of EFL second year Nahda University students in Beni-suef were involved. In this research, the data was collected by conducting three instruments, which prepared by the researcher. Firstly, a reading comprehension test was prepared to assess the participants’ reading comprehension skills. Secondly, a listening comprehension test was prepared to assess the participants’ listening comprehension skills. Thirdly, a learner autonomy scale was prepared to identify the learner’s autonomy degree of the research participants. The findings of this research indicated that there is a statistical significant positive relationship between EFL university students’ reading comprehension, listening comprehension skills and their autonomy. The current research suggested modernizing and combining reading comprehension activities with listening comprehension activities. In addition, the current research suggested designing more language learning activities which depend on EFL university students’ perceptual preferences to foster autonomy among them.
